Output 22331829da0edd4bbe3f07b636e29225fc607976a78a1eb1e02ab7ecef6dd8c2:3

value
148901211
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3d52422759c502df601a8e5e53ae8f81c9f6d66 OP_EQUALVERIFY OP_CHECKSIG
address
LhTDo8m1NpLf7nn1b5ZMoUvT8anwEnJ3KG
transaction
22331829da0edd4bbe3f07b636e29225fc607976a78a1eb1e02ab7ecef6dd8c2
spent
true